تقييم الموضوع :
  • 0 أصوات - بمعدل 0
  • 1
  • 2
  • 3
  • 4
  • 5
[سؤال] هل يتطلب تنصيب sql server ليعمل برنامجي ؟
#1
السلام عليكم ورحمة الله


انا جديد على sql ، كنت اتعامل مع access سابقا

لذلك احب ان اعرف ..

الحين عندي برنامج يشتغل على sql

لو قررت انشر برنامجي على المستخدمين هل يجب ان اقول لهم يجب تنصيب sql ؟؟


ولا عادي يشتغل البرنامج بدون وجود sql server


علما بأن القاعدة على نفس الجهاز (file.mdf) وليست على سيرفر


وشكرا
الرد }}}}
تم الشكر بواسطة:
#2
هل يوجد مزود provider يشغل ملفات mdf بنظام التشغيل المطلوب؟

الجواب لا ادري.
اذكر يوجد ملف sdf
اقرا السؤال هنا
أستودعكم الله الذي لا تضيع ودائعه أرجو ان تجدوا بمشاركاتي ما يجعلكم تدعون لي بخير ان تحتم غيابي.
الرد }}}}
تم الشكر بواسطة: الشاكي لله
#3
مرحبا الشاكي لله

تقريبا الى الآن لا بد من تركيب Sql server على الجهاز وعمل إلحاق(اتاش) لقاعدة البيانات
على السيرفر ومن ثم يمكن الاتصال بها

اما في حال ان البرنامج موزع على عدد من الأجهزة فلا بد من مشاركة قاعدة البيانات بربطها بالشبكة

يعني (( تجيب جهاز معقول المواصفات وتركب عليه SQL Server Management Studio و تصمم قاعدة البيانات وفق احتياجك او تلحقها بالبرنامج ثم تفعل خاصية الاتصال عن بعد ... الخ
ويكون الجهاز متصل بالانتر نت بمعنى له أي بي ليمكن الاتصال به من عدة اجهزة ثم تربط المستخدمين بالصلاحيات من داخل البرنامج الخاص بك وفي برنامج SQL Server Management Studio تقوم بانشاء مستخدم بكامل الصلاحيات وله كلمة مرور لا يمكن ان يعرفاها سو مسؤول الصيانة من اجل العمليات الاخرى على قاعدة البيانات))

أسف اخي فقد اطلت عليكRolleyes
لا يلومني على انقطاعاتي المتكررة
فهي اما عمل او دراسة او تربية




سُبْحَانَكَ اللَّهُمَّ وَبِحَمْدِكَ، أَشُهَّدٌ أَنَّ لَا إلَهَ إلا أَنْتَ، أَسَتَغْفِرُكَ وَأَتُوبَ إِلَيْكَ
الرد }}}}
تم الشكر بواسطة: الشاكي لله , a_almisery
#4
اخي .. الشاكي لله

لابد من ثبيت SQL Server Express Edition في جهاز العميل

قد سبق وان ثبت في جهاز العميل ... علمآ بان القاعدة على نفس الجهاز Microsoft SQL 2005 Server Express Edition
الرد }}}}
تم الشكر بواسطة: الشاكي لله
#5
شكرا لكم اخواني الاعزاء ..


مادام جدي الاكسس احسن - هذي يبليها شغلات (شبكة وخرابيط)


بحثت عن حل الاخ سعود sqlserver compact edition حسب مافهمت لو كان برنامجي يتعامل مع قاعدة sdf ، لايتطلب ان يكون منصب عند العميل

لكن لازلت لااحب استخدام sdf لاني استعمل linq2sql classes وهي لاتقبل ان يكون الملف سوى mdf


المشكلة يعني ماحسه حل عملي انه اربط البرنامج بسيرفري ، يعني لو وقع السيرفر او صار له صيانة . بيتعطل برنامجي !!!

واصلا البرنامج شغلته تبع المحاسبة يعني ماله علاقة بالانترنت ، هل اجبره يتصل بالانترنت عشان بس sql server !!!

مو حل عملي ابدا ..

لذلك هل من حلول اخرى ؟؟ وشاكر لكم جزيل الشكر
الرد }}}}
تم الشكر بواسطة: a_almisery
#6
السلام عليكم

لا يوجد حل حسب علمي وتجربتي مع الـSQL إلا بتثبيت SQL Express على جهاز العميل وفتح الاتصال

تحياتي لك

ملاحظة: هنالك برنامج او حزمة من الـRedGate يغني عن الExpress لكن البرنامج بفلوس
الرد }}}}
تم الشكر بواسطة: الشاكي لله
#7
يلزم تثبيت SQL Express طالما البرنامج يتعامل مع SQL ولو كنت تعمل على شبكة يلزم تثبيته على جهاز رئيسي واحد

وهذه ليست إشكالية ابداً

إذا كان البرنامج بسيط ويتعامل مع عدد محدود وقليل من البيانات يفضل اكسس
لكن اذا كان برنامج محاسبي يتعامل مع عدد من الفروع ويعمل على شبكة ويحتوي على اقسام متعددة .. الخ يفضل SQL

ما يجعلنا اتنفر من SQL Express هو صعوبة تثبيتها بالنسبة للمستخدم العادي
{وَلَنَبْلُوَنَّكُمْ حَتَّى نَعْلَمَ الْمُجَاهِدِينَ مِنْكُمْ وَالصَّابِرِينَ وَنَبْلُوَ أَخْبَارَكُمْ} [محمد: 31].

الرد }}}}
تم الشكر بواسطة: الشاكي لله
#8
.....

Embedding SQL Server 2008 Express in an Application >ترجم هذه الصفحة

(INSTALLING SQL SERVER FROM COMMAND LINE(CMD >ترجم هذه الصفحة

.....
الرد }}}}
تم الشكر بواسطة: الشاكي لله
#9
شاكر لكم اخواني الكرام وكلكم تستاهلون التقييم Smile

اضن اني سأقوم بدمج sql server express مع الsetup وامري لله


تحياتي لكم ..
الرد }}}}
تم الشكر بواسطة:
#10
غريبه هاذي الأداه ما تتحمل عند تحديث الويندز 

وهل يمكن أن أضمها مع البرنامج أثناء التستيب تتثبت
الرد }}}}
تم الشكر بواسطة:


المواضيع المحتمل أن تكون متشابهة .
الموضوع : الكاتب الردود : المشاهدات : آخر رد
  ابي اربط برنامجي بسيرفر او قاعده بيانات مبارك 3 182 22-11-16, 02:57 PM
آخر رد: مبارك
  احتاج دورة تعلم sql server ابراهيم كركوكي 2 164 23-07-16, 09:38 PM
آخر رد: ابراهيم كركوكي
  [VB.NET] كيف اربط برنامجي بقاعدة بيانات MariaDB Kit 4 269 15-06-16, 05:42 PM
آخر رد: الوادي
  هل من الضروري تثبيت برناج mangment-ms-sql server علي جهاز العميل ؟ ahmednet_0001 6 586 08-11-15, 05:09 AM
آخر رد: ahmednet_0001
Question [سؤال] كيف اربط قاعدة البيانات اكسس مع برنامجي المرفق برمجياً ؟ Microformt 6 704 26-08-15, 07:41 PM
آخر رد: Microformt
Question [سؤال] وكيف عمل إضافة الى قاعدة البيانات من خلال برنامجي المرفق برمجياً؟ Microformt 0 294 23-08-15, 07:16 PM
آخر رد: Microformt
  عرض استضافة قاعدة بيانات MS=SQL server أبو عمر 0 375 18-08-15, 09:55 PM
آخر رد: أبو عمر
  [سؤال] شباب سؤال بسيط عن sql server احمد عبد الحكيم 6 459 15-08-15, 03:36 PM
آخر رد: احمد عبد الحكيم
  مساعده فى sql server mr-matrix464 0 246 10-08-15, 03:32 AM
آخر رد: mr-matrix464
  [سؤال] شباب انا تعبت بجد مع sql server كل واحد يشرح شرح مختلف تمام عن الاخر احمد عبد الحكيم 19 2,154 06-08-15, 05:12 AM
آخر رد: احمد عبد الحكيم

التنقل السريع :


يقوم بقرائة الموضوع: بالاضافة الى ( 1 ) ضيف كريم